They currently have an opportunity for a Bilingual (French and English) Leasing Law Clerk in their Legal Department based in their Toronto or Montreal offices.

This position will primarily be accountable for drafting and negotiating agreements and documentation in the area of commercial leasing. This Bilingual Leasing Law Clerk will support our clients Canadian growth objectives by partnering with the Restaurant Development team and other internal business units to open new restaurants across the country. This position will also have the opportunity to support the Asset Management team in managing the existing restaurant portfolio, as the need arises. Principal Accountabilities

In addition to adhering to policies and procedures, principal accountabil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Support  business team with the preparation, drafting and negotiation of commercial leases, licence agreements and contracts for the acquisition and disposition of real property across Canada
  • Advise on title, off-title, zoning, construction and other due diligence matters related to commercial leasing
  • Provide support to lawyers and other law clerks in the Legal Department
  • Identify and implement process improvements and working efficiencies within the Legal team and across the business
  • Build precedent and template documents and augment existing Legal Department resources

Qualifications:

The ideal candidate will possess the following skills and qualifications:

  • Fluent language communication skills (written and verbal) in both French and English
  • Experience drafting and negotiating complex commercial leases and ancillary legal documents
  • Being licensed as a paralegal, a law clerk designation or equivalent law clerk education will be an asset
  • Prior experience at a law firm or in-house from a major corporation will be an asset
  • Outstanding analytical, drafting and negotiation skills, with an ability to learn quickly and apply technical skills to a wide range of business initiatives
  • Strong work ethic with the ability to multi-task in a fast-paced environment
